2008 Award Winners
The Wildlife Society presented the following awards at its 71st Annual Awards Ceremony held in Miami, Fla., on November 9, 2008.
Aldo Leopold Memorial Award
Richard D. Taber
Student Chapter of the Year
University of Wisconsin, Stevens Point Student Chapter
Student Chapter Advisor of the Year
Tad Theimer, Northern Arizona University
Donald H. Rusch Memorial Game Bird research Scholarship
Brian Hess, University of Wisconsin, Milwaukee
Diversity Award
Roel Lopez
Jim Mcdonough Award
Eileen Dowd Stukel
Wildlife Publication Awards
- Editorship: Leonard A. Brennan for Texas Quails, Texas A&M University Press, College Station, Texas, 2007.
- Book: Frederic H. Wagner for Yellowstone’s Destabilized Ecosystem: Elk Effect, Science, and Policy Conflict, Oxford University Press, New York, N.Y., 2006.
- Article: Roel R. Lopez, A. Lopez, R. N. Wilkins, C. Torres, R. Valdez, J. G. Teer, G. Bowser for “Changing Hispanic demographics: challenges in natural resource management,” Wildlife Society Bulletin, 33:553–564, 2005.
- Monograph: Patrick K. Devers, D. F. Stauffer, G. W. Norman, D. E. Steffen, D. M. Whitaker, J. D. Sole, T. J. Allen, S. L. Bittner, D. A. Buehler, J. W. Edwards, D. E. Figert, S. T. Friedhoff, W. W. Giuliano, C. A. Harper, W. K. Igo, R. L. Kirkpatrick, M. H. Seamster, H. A. Spiker, Jr., D. A. Swanson, and B. C. Tefft for “Ruffed grouse population ecology in the Appalachian,” Wildlife Monograph, 168:1–36. 2007.
Caesar Kleberg Award for Excellence in Applied wildlife Research
Richard A. Dolbeer
TWS Fellows
Michael R. Conover, Duane R. Diefenbach, William M. Giuliano, Jeanne C. Jones, Rollin D. Sparrowe
Special Recognition Service Award
Inaugural Southeastern Natural Resources Graduate Student Symposium Steering Committee
Honorary Membership
Harry E. Hodgdon
